Adesto Technologies AT45DB041D-SSU-SL955
- Part Number:
- AT45DB041D-SSU-SL955
- Manufacturer:
- Adesto Technologies
- Ventron No:
- 7375705-AT45DB041D-SSU-SL955
- Description:
- Surface Mount 8 Pin Memory IC 4 Mb kb 4.925mm mm 15mA mA
- Datasheet:
- AT45DB041D-SSU-SL955
Adesto Technologies AT45DB041D-SSU-SL955 technical specifications, attributes, parameters and parts with similar specifications to Adesto Technologies AT45DB041D-SSU-SL955.
- MountSurface Mount
- Mounting TypeSurface Mount
- Package / Case8-SOIC (0.154, 3.90mm Width)
- Number of Pins8
- Operating Temperature-40°C~85°C TC
- PackagingTape & Reel (TR)
- Published1997
- JESD-609 Codee3
- Part StatusObsolete
- Moisture Sensitivity Level (MSL)1 (Unlimited)
- Number of Terminations8
- ECCN CodeEAR99
- Terminal FinishMatte Tin (Sn)
- TechnologyCMOS
- Voltage - Supply2.7V~3.6V
- Terminal PositionDUAL
- Peak Reflow Temperature (Cel)260
- Number of Functions1
- Supply Voltage3V
- Terminal Pitch1.27mm
- Pin Count8
- Supply Voltage-Max (Vsup)3.6V
- Supply Voltage-Min (Vsup)2.7V
- InterfaceSPI, Serial
- Memory Size4Mb 256Bytes x 2048 pages
- Nominal Supply Current15mA
- Memory TypeNon-Volatile
- Clock Frequency66MHz
- Access Time6 ns
- Memory FormatFLASH
- Memory InterfaceSPI
- Organization4MX1
- Memory Width1
- Write Cycle Time - Word, Page4ms
- Address Bus Width1b
- Density4 Mb
- Sync/AsyncSynchronous
- Programming Voltage2.7V
- Length4.925mm
- Height Seated (Max)1.75mm
- Radiation HardeningNo
- RoHS StatusRoHS Compliant
